package unifi
import (
"crypto/tls"
"net/http"
uf "github.com/unpoller/unifi/v5"
"github.com/host-uk/core/pkg/log"
)
// Client wraps the unpoller UniFi client with config-based auth.
type Client struct {
api *uf.Unifi
url string
}
// New creates a new UniFi API client for the given controller URL and credentials.
// TLS verification can be disabled via the insecure parameter (useful for self-signed certs on home lab controllers).
// WARNING: Setting insecure=true disables certificate verification and should only be used in trusted network
// environments with self-signed certificates (e.g., home lab controllers).
func New(url, user, pass, apikey string, insecure bool) (*Client, error) {
cfg := &uf.Config{
URL: url,
User: user,
Pass: pass,
APIKey: apikey,
}
api, err := uf.NewUnifi(cfg)
if err != nil {
return nil, log.E("unifi.New", "failed to create client", err)
}
// Only override the HTTP client if insecure mode is explicitly requested
if insecure {
// #nosec G402 -- InsecureSkipVerify is intentionally enabled for home lab controllers
// with self-signed certificates. This is opt-in via the insecure parameter.
api.Client = &http.Client{
Transport: &http.Transport{
TLSClientConfig: &tls.Config{
InsecureSkipVerify: true,
MinVersion: tls.VersionTLS12,
},
},
}
}
return &Client{api: api, url: url}, nil
}
// API exposes the underlying SDK client for direct access.
func (c *Client) API() *uf.Unifi { return c.api }
// URL returns the UniFi controller URL.
func (c *Client) URL() string { return c.url }
